What is an acting audition?

An acting auditions job involves the process of trying out for roles in films, television shows, theater productions, or commercials. Actors perform a prepared monologue, read from a script, or participate in improvisation to showcase their skills. Casting directors assess their performance, appearance, and suitability for the role. Auditions can be in-person, virtual, or through self-taped submissions. Successful auditions can lead to callbacks and, ultimately, landing a role in the production.

What can I expect during the audition process for acting roles?

During the audition process, you may be asked to perform prepared monologues, read sides from a script, or participate in improvisational exercises, either in person or via self-taped submissions. Auditions are often conducted in front of casting directors, producers, or a panel, and may involve multiple rounds or callbacks for different roles. Expect a fast-paced and sometimes unpredictable environment, where professionalism, promptness, and adaptability are highly valued. Successful candidates often research the project in advance, prepare diverse material, and are open to direction during their audition. Building strong relationships with casting professionals and consistently honing your craft can lead to more opportunities and long-term career growth in the industry.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in acting auditions, and why are they important?

To thrive in Acting Auditions, you need strong performance skills, versatility, and the ability to interpret scripts, often supported by formal training or relevant acting experience. Familiarity with audition platforms, casting websites, and sometimes video recording/editing tools is typically expected. Confidence, resilience, and professionalism under pressure help candidates stand out and build a positive reputation. These qualities are crucial for impressing casting directors and successfully advancing through competitive audition processes.

Responsibilities
  • Provide thrilling and atmospheric entertainment while interacting with park guests.
  • Perform regularly in assigned area (Street Scare Zone or Haunted House) while adhering to schedules, as assigned by Entertainment Leadership.
  • Develop skills/knowledge to maintain excellent quality show/appearance
  • Follow through on performance/ safety notes to ensure progress in specific areas.
  • Maintain personal appearance by meeting costume and makeup requirements.
  • Assist in the daily operational aspects of assigned show, reporting prop/costume repairs in a timely manner.
  • Interact and support fellow cast and crew members to maintain a fun and safe working environment.
  • Execute backstage tasks and/or cleaning duties as outlined in daily schedule.
  • Ensure adherence to safety and procedural directions that accompany this position.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.

We are also seeking Scare Actors with the following skills and experience:
  • Stilt Walkers - Height range between 5'11 - 6'4 - slender build
  • Female Actors - Height range between 5'5 - 5'8 - must be able to memorize & deliver a script, slender to average build
  • Female Actors - Height range between 4'10 - 5'6 - must be physically agile and flexible, slender to average/ athletic build
  • Male Actors - Height range between 5'8 - 5'10 - average build, strong vocal presence
  • Male Actors - Height range between 5'11 - 6'4 - average to muscular/ large build
  • Female Actors - Height range between 5'10 - 6'2 - thin to average build

Qualifications
  • You must be at least 16 years of age to be hired as a Fright Fest Employee.
  • Must demonstrate ability to perform in casted role during the audition process.
  • Must be able to work outdoors during evening hours in various weather conditions.
  • Must be available for all rehearsal and performance dates (schedule conflicts must be pre-approved).
  • Previous performance in community/school extra-curricular activities is helpful but not required.
  • Must be able to multitask while maintaining a positive attitude to ensure excellent guest service.
  • Scare Acting can be a physically demanding job that requires you to be able to stand, walk, crouch for extended periods of time.
  • Must be able to bend, reach & lift up to 30 lbs. Some positions require ability to climb stairs.
  • Must possess the mental and physical capacities necessary to perform the job duties.
  • Must be able and willing to adhere to all safety protocols and guidelines, both behind the scenes and in front of guests.
  • Must be willing to work a flexible schedule to include weekdays, weekends, evenings, and holidays.
  • Must be able to successfully complete all company and department training requirements to include but not limited to passing required tests and certifications within set and established timelines.
